Having been updated by the current owners, this property offers spacious well-presented accommodation but still gives scope to extend and develop (STPP). Positioned on a very generous plot enjoying open countryside views. NO CHAIN.
The internal accommodation offers an entrance porch opening into entrance hall, living room with feature stone fireplace housing a wood burner, large open-plan living kitchen with Everhot cooker and wood burner opening through to a conservatory which gives access to the garden. There is a separate utility room and cloakroom, and a lean to on the side which could be converted into further integral space. The first floor offers two double bedrooms and two further bedrooms, all serviced by a family bathroom.
The property is approached by a gravelled driveway offering off-road parking for multiple cars, leading to the detached garage with workshop which has been converted into a home office. This space could also make an ideal self-contained annexe if desired. The large rear garden is split into different levels, with a paved patio for seating at the top and further areas laid to lawn.
Bisbrooke is a quiet Rutland village nestled within 2 miles of Uppingham and 7 miles of Oakham, both market towns offering well-regarded state schools and prestigious independent schools as well as several amenities including supermarkets, doctor’s surgery and restaurants. For commuters, Peterborough train station is a 30-minute drive away with direct trains to London in around 1 hour.

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
